Preparation Steps

Making cloud bread is a straightforward process that takes about 30 minutes from start to finish.

Begin by preheating the oven and preparing a baking sheet with parchment paper.

The egg yolks and cream cheese are blended until smooth, while the egg whites are whipped to stiff peaks, ensuring a light and airy final product.

Once the mixtures are combined, they are scooped onto the baking sheet and baked until golden.

The result is a batch of fluffy cloud bread pieces that are invitingly light and perfect for serving.

Easy Cornstarch-Free Cloud Bread Recipe

Fluffy cloud bread pieces on a plate with herbs and cream cheese spread.

This cloud bread recipe uses just a few ingredients: eggs, cream cheese, and baking powder. It takes about 30 minutes to prepare and bake, yielding a fluffy bread that can be enjoyed in various ways.

Ingredients

  • 3 large eggs, separated
  • 3 ounces cream cheese, softened
  • 1/4 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/4 teaspoon salt
  • Optional: herbs or spices for flavoring

Instructions

  1. Preheat the Oven: Preheat your oven to 300°F (150°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  2. Mix Egg Yolks: In a bowl, beat the egg yolks and cream cheese together until smooth and well combined.
  3. Whip Egg Whites: In a separate bowl, beat the egg whites and baking powder until stiff peaks form.
  4. Combine Mixtures: Gently fold the egg whites into the yolk mixture until just combined, being careful not to deflate the egg whites.
  5. Scoop and Shape: Using a spoon or spatula, scoop the mixture onto the prepared baking sheet, forming 6-8 rounds.
  6. Bake: Bake in the preheated oven for 25-30 minutes, or until the cloud bread is golden and firm to the touch.
  7. Cool and Serve: Allow the cloud bread to cool on a wire rack before serving. Enjoy as a sandwich or with your favorite toppings.

Cook and Prep Times

  • Prep Time: 10 minutes
  • Cook Time: 20 minutes
  • Total Time: 30 minutes
  • Servings: 6 pieces
  • Calories: 50kcal
  • Fat: 4g
  • Protein: 4g
  • Carbohydrates: 1g
